This egg and sausage casserole is easy to make and always a hit. The recipe was given to me by a friend several years ago. Co-workers beg for it, and it's my husband's favorite!
Ingredients
- 1 pound pork sausage
- 8 eggs , beaten
- 2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ese
- 2 cups shredded Cheddar cheese
- 1 teaspoon dried oregano
- 1 package refrigerated crescent roll dough , 8 ounce
Instructions
-
1
Preheat the oven to 325 degrees F (165 degrees C). Lightly grease a 9x13-inch baking dish.
-
2
Cook sausage in a large, deep skillet over medium-high heat, until evenly browned, 7 to 9 minutes. Drain and crumble into small pieces.
-
3
Mix beaten eggs, mozzarella, Cheddar, and oregano together in a large bowl.
-
4
Line the bottom of the prepared baking dish with crescent roll dough, then sprinkle crumbled sausage over top. Pour egg mixture over sausage.
-
5
Bake in the preheated oven until a knife inserted into the center comes out clean, 25 to 30 minutes.
